Reporter: At the China 2020 committee of 100 High-level Forum on Electric Vehicles, Miao Wei, Minister of Industry and Information Technology of China, said that the subsidy for new energy vehicles will not be further reduced on July 1, 2020. Can you explain this in detail?
In this regard, the heads of relevant departments of the Ministry of Industry and Information Technology of China responded that in the process of the development of new energy automobile industry in China, relevant support policies, especially financial subsidy policies, have played a very important role in cultivating the consumer market and promoting industrial development. Since last year, the production and sales of new energy vehicles in China have declined for the first time due to multiple factors, such as the macro-economic pressure, the price reduction of the national five-emission vehicles and the decline of financial subsidies. During the committee of 100 Forum, many enterprises asked whether the financial subsidy would be reduced as it was last year around July 1 this year, and whether it would be withdrawn completely at the end of the year. Miao Wei, Minister of Industry and Information Technology of China, responded at the meeting. In order to stabilize market expectations and ensure the healthy and sustainable development of the industry, this year’s subsidy policy for new energy vehicles will remain relatively stable, and there will be no sharp decline.
